The St. Luke’s Central Staffing Department provides support to Network Campuses to ensure appropriate staffing levels, enabling our PCA's to provide top-quality care. The Network Float (Central Staffing) PCA is an experienced professional motivated by the challenge of providing care across clinical settings in the network. The PCA is responsible for patient care and participates in data collection, planning, and implementation of patient care.

Position Details
  • The Network Float (Central Staffing) PCA works in an Acute Care (Med Surg) setting and will travel to at least 5 network campuses.
  • Minimum of 1 year experience in an inpatient hospital setting required.
  • Competitive compensation with stipends for travel flexibility.
  • Flexible scheduling.
  • Benefits include Health, Dental, Vision, Flex Spending, Retirement Plans, Tuition Assistance, and more (for qualifying full-time and part-time positions).

Job Duties and Responsibilities
  • Perform tasks such as Vital signs, Intake and output, EKGs, Glucometry, Phlebotomy, Specimen collection, and documentation.
  • Follow treatment plans as directed by licensed personnel.
  • Ensure patient comfort and satisfaction.
  • Assist with patient mobilization using proper body mechanics and devices.
  • Provide safe, appropriate, quality patient care.
  • Communicate changes in patient conditions and unit concerns.
  • Participate in ongoing professional development and competency completion.
  • Assist in orienting and educating new staff.
Physical and Sensory Requirements

Sit up to 7 hours/day, stand up to 10 hours/day, walk 6 hours/day, lift objects up to 75 lbs, transport patients up to 400 lbs, and other physical demands as detailed.

Education and Experience

High School diploma or equivalent required; healthcare training preferred. One year recent inpatient hospital experience required. Certification requirements include BLS within 60 days of employment. Basic computer skills needed. Participation in St. Luke’s APC and MT courses or proven competency required.
